Plus, your Friday news quiz.
Check Also
Trump-Putin Meeting: What Time, Where and How to Watch
The leaders of the United States and Russia will hold talks at an American military …
Plus, your Friday news quiz.
The leaders of the United States and Russia will hold talks at an American military …